A consortium of 12 European partners, coordinated by imec, has been selected to develop the EU Chips Design Platform, a cloud-based virtual environment designed to accelerate chip design innovation across Europe.
Funded by the European Chips Act and the Chips JU program, the EU Chips Design Platform will facilitate access to advanced semiconductor design infrastructure, training, and capital. It’s aimed at fabless semiconductor startups, small and medium enterprises and research organizations.
By lowering barriers to chip design and manufacturing, this initiative aims to strengthen Europe’s position in the global semiconductor market and support early-stage companies in turning innovative ideas into market-ready solutions. The platform is expected to welcome its first users by early 2026.
The new consortium builds on imec’s extensive experience in semiconductor research and pilot line development. It complements the efforts of the NanoIC pilot line by further empowering European chip design and innovation ecosystems.
